Lines Matching refs:rt_lwp
88 struct rt_lwp *lwp = RT_NULL; in lwp_setcwd()
96 lwp = (struct rt_lwp *)rt_thread_self()->lwp; in lwp_setcwd()
112 struct rt_lwp *lwp = RT_NULL; in lwp_getcwd()
117 lwp = (struct rt_lwp *)thread->lwp; in lwp_getcwd()
169 struct rt_lwp *lwp; in lwp_cleanup()
186 lwp = (struct rt_lwp *)tid->lwp; in lwp_cleanup()
194 static void lwp_execve_setup_stdio(struct rt_lwp *lwp) in lwp_execve_setup_stdio()
229 struct rt_lwp *lwp; in _lwp_thread_entry()
232 lwp = (struct rt_lwp *)tid->lwp; in _lwp_thread_entry()
265 struct rt_lwp *lwp_self(void) in lwp_self()
272 return (struct rt_lwp *)tid->lwp; in lwp_self()
278 rt_err_t lwp_children_register(struct rt_lwp *parent, struct rt_lwp *child) in lwp_children_register()
296 rt_err_t lwp_children_unregister(struct rt_lwp *parent, struct rt_lwp *child) in lwp_children_unregister()
298 struct rt_lwp **lwp_node; in lwp_children_unregister()
319 struct process_aux *argscopy(struct rt_lwp *lwp, int argc, char **argv, char **envp) in argscopy()
350 struct rt_lwp *lwp; in lwp_execve()
372 LOG_D("lwp malloc : %p, size: %d!", lwp, sizeof(struct rt_lwp)); in lwp_execve()
421 struct rt_lwp *self_lwp; in lwp_execve()
530 struct rt_lwp *l = (struct rt_lwp *)thread->lwp; in lwp_user_setting_restore()